Your first kickboxing class at Rumble Boxing

Nervous about walking into a kickboxing gym for the first time? Almost everyone is, and good coaches expect beginners to come through the door. Here's what to know. What to expect: a typical first class is a warm-up, then drilling the basics — stance, footwork, and punches and kicks on pads or a heavy bag — not hard sparring. Go at your own pace and rest whenever you need to; no one will bat an eye. What to wear: comfortable athletic clothes you can move and sweat in, and supportive trainers. What to bring: water, and hand wraps and gloves if you have them — many gyms lend loaner gloves for a first class, so it's worth asking when you call. As you keep training you'll add your own gloves and wraps (and shin guards once you start sparring). Sparring is optional and eases in gradually, once your basics are solid. Arrive 10–15 minutes early to sign a waiver and meet the coach. It gets easier fast — most people feel far more at home by their third class.

Kickboxing is a contact sport. Warm up, pace yourself, listen to your coaches, and if you have any injuries or health concerns, mention them before class and check with a doctor if you're unsure.
